Composite doors have acquired appeal in the last few years due to their sturdiness, security features, and visual appeal. Yet, like any other door product, they may occasionally experience problems that need repairing. Unlike conventional wood or metal doors, composite doors are made from a mix of materials, consisting of PVC, wood, and insulating foam, which develops a strong building and construction that can endure numerous weather. Nevertheless, concerns can still develop, whether due to use and tear with time or poor setup. This article will guide you through common problems associated with composite doors, how to fix them, and what preventive steps can be taken.

A: Yes, you can repaint a composite door. Use top quality exterior paint created for use on composite products.
A: Regular maintenance, including evaluations and cleansing, ought to be conducted a minimum of twice a year, or more often if you reside in a location with severe weather conditions.
A: While composite doors are created to resist warping, severe temperature changes might still cause small warping. Routine maintenance can help handle this concern.
A: A graphite-based lubricant is advised for locks, as it does not draw in dust and will help preserve smooth operation.
